We're looking for Electrical Project Engineers who areexcited about working on projects that enable the heart of our clients' business. Join us and you'll have the chance to work on projects including semiconductor manufacturing and other state-of-the-art manufacturing facilities. You will be accountable for the schedule and technical quality of challenging engineering tasks, as you gain familiarity with the client's expectations, scope, budget, and schedule, as well as provide assistance during startup, coordinate work activities with other staff members and discipline lead. Your multi-discipline, highly interactive team will produce installation details, motor control center single lines, electric room layouts, motor control elementaries, connection diagrams, cable schedules, control panel layouts and grounding, lighting, and power plans. You'll also assist directly with the more complex portions of the design process, interacting directly with the client, owner, and contractors to assist construction on site. You and your team will work closely with client owners in a fast paced, dynamic environment to establish design requirements and produce construction documents.

Here's what you'll need

  • Bachelor of Science degree in Electrical Engineering
  • At least 10 years of experience with engineering experience of building electrical systems
  • Solid working knowledge of NFPA 70 (NEC) and IEEE standards
  • Experience with power system software, preferably ETAP
  • Experience with generator sizing and paralleling
  • Extensive design experience with electrical power system equipment/components, such as Switchgears, transformers, panelboards, generators, UPS, etc.
  • Team leadership and client interaction experience
  • Effective verbal and written communication skills
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ills

Ideally, you'll also have:

  • Professional Engineer (PE) license
  • Master of Science Degree in Electrical Engineering or Renewable Energy Engineering
  • At least 3 years of Semiconductor, Data Center and/or Mission Critical facilities electrical design experience
  • Working knowledge of Revit or BIM software
  • Medium Voltage (MV) design experience
